I’m 4 months post op from a left hip resurface from Dr. Pritchett. Im a 41 yr old male who has the goal of surfing a shortboard by mid end of June. Doctor told me no surfing for 7months post op. So far it seems to be going fairly well. Mobility wise I can sit cross legged, cut my toenails, and put shoes on so thats pretty awesome as I hadn’t been able to that for 2 years. I can bring my knee to my chest about 110 degrees and then it kind of gets tight so I don’t push it too much but it seems to be improving slowly. The same goes with the butterfly stretch. I sit on 2 yoga blicks for 2 minutes then one yoga block for 2 minutes then no yogablock just butterfly stretch on the ground I cant flex my torso towards my groin at all just being in the butterfly pose seems to be enough of a stretch.
I have been working via zoom with a pt once a week. I stretch daily about 45 min to 1hr 15 and every two days or so do a body weight strength training routine of side lying abduction 3×10, glute bridge 3×10 , split squat 3×10 and modified dead lift using the wall 2×10 then go.into a circuit of one legged rdl using a cane as a prop, double leg calf raises, dead bug reaches and v plank anterior pelvic tilt leg raises to push up all of these reps of 10 by 2 times. I had a couple times over the last fee months where I pushed it and had to take three days off ice and use my forearm crutch as a cane but then I came back stronger.
I had to learn how to listen to my bodys signs in order to not exacerbate any of the aches and pains. I have also had to learn to just do nothing sometimes if Im run down.My body heals pretty slow in general with Injuries I still feel.the charlie horse sensation along my scar. I had the lateral.approach. I have about a 8 inch scar along the outside of my hip outer glutes. My side glutes seem.to be more sensitive and contract as a whole in a charlie horse sensation if that makes sense. It feels like along the scar is the structurally weakest part of my hip. The actual joint feels great!! I’m hopeful to get back to surfing on the 7 month mark thats when Dr. Pritchett said he thought I would be good to go.
